Baking soda (sodium bicarbonate) is one of those inexpensive household staples with many practical uses. While it is not a miracle product for every cleaning or health claim you may see online, it can be genuinely useful for deodorizing, gentle cleaning, and some cooking tasks.

15 Brilliant Baking Soda Tricks

1. Freshen smelly refrigerators

Place an open container of baking soda in the fridge to help absorb unwanted odors. Replace it every few months.

2. Clean kitchen sinks

Sprinkle baking soda into a damp sink, scrub gently with a sponge, and rinse. It helps remove grime and odors without harsh abrasives.

3. Remove burnt food from pans

Add baking soda and warm water to a scorched pan, let it soak, then scrub gently. Stubborn buildup may need repeated treatment.

4. Deodorize carpets

Sprinkle a light layer over carpets, wait 15–30 minutes (or longer for odors), then vacuum thoroughly.

5. Freshen shoes

Add a small amount inside shoes overnight to help absorb odors. Shake out before wearing.

6. Clean stained mugs

A paste of baking soda and water can help remove coffee and tea stains from ceramic cups.

7. Boost laundry freshness

Adding a small amount to laundry can help neutralize odors and soften water, helping detergent work more effectively.

8. Scrub bathroom surfaces

Use a baking soda paste to clean sinks, tubs, and tile grout. Avoid using it on surfaces that scratch easily.

9. Deodorize trash cans

Sprinkle some baking soda at the bottom of the bin before adding a new liner.
